Ditch Those Faulty Power Banks: Warning Signs You Need To Know

Power banks are lifesavers when your phone gives you the death stare, but choosing a bad one can be as disastrous as getting stuck with a dead battery. Luckily, there are telltale signs to help you avoid those power bank fiascoes.

  • A deal that's suspiciously cheap can often indicate a subpar product.
  • Check reviews from other users – they can give you valuable information about the power bank's durability.
  • Stay clear of brands that you don't know unless they have glowing reviews from reputable sources.
  • Double-check the power bank has a included safety circuit to protect your devices from overcharging and damage.
  • Trusted power bank should charge your devices quickly and effectively.
